Think about D. Think with24 . A. shorter B. longer C. lighter D. heavier25 . A. joy B. happiness C. excitement D. Problems三、阅读单选Pets are popular. Theyre good listeners, they encourage us to exercise, and theyre always on our side when we argue with others. They can bring people comfort and pleasure.But it is important to keep in mind that pets can carry diseases that can make you sick. Washing your hands often especially after you touch, feed, or clean up a pet is the best way to keep yourself healthy and prevent the spread of disease. Be sure to clean your fingernails carefully every time you wash.You also can protect your health by wearing gloves while cleaning animal cages or cat litter boxes. Avoid washing your pet in the bathtub(浴缸), but if you do, always disinfect(消毒) the tub immediately afterward.Be sure to bring your pet to the hospital for examinations every two weeks or month and whenever your pet is sick or injured.You can do a few other things to keep yourself and your pet healthy. Only give your pet food that has been planned ahead for them. Its not a good idea to share your food with your pet. Human food (like chocolate) can make animals sick. Never feed your pet raw(生的) meat because it can carry germs(细菌) that cause serious illness.And funny as it can be to see your dog or cat drinking from the toilet, dont let pets do this. Its bad for your pets health! Give them clean, fresh water to drink at all times.Never give milk to cats. The only milk an animal should drink is from its mother. Cows milk is not for pets, especially for cats, as it makes them sick.Finally, some animals arent pets. Dont take in a wild or abandoned(被抛弃的) animal as a pet because it may have diseases that could make you or your family sick. The Language Study course will last _.Atwelve hoursBtwo weeksCthree monthsDthree weeksEvery day some people are killed while they are crossing the roads. Most of these people are old people and children. Old people are often killed because they cant see or hear very well. Children are killed because they are not careful. They forget to look and listen before they cross the roads.A car or a bus cant stop quickly. If a car is going very fast, it will travel a few metres before it stops. Some people dont always understand this. They think a car can stop in a few metres. Its difficult to know how fast a car is moving. The only way to cross the roads safely is to look both ways, right and left. Then if the roads are empty, you can cross them.39 .
